What’s inside...

The book is a knowledge treasure-trove that smart kids would love to explore. It provides 1272 fun facts about various topics such as science, animals, earth, and more. The kids will get to learn and understand new things while also having fun.

Discussion points

Which fact about animals did you find the most surprising, and why?
Can you think of a science experiment we could try at home related to one of the facts you learned?
How do you think learning about the Earth helps us take better care of our planet?
If you could explore any topic from the book further, which one would it be and what more would you want to learn about it?
Tip: Role play these questions
Encourage your child to relate the facts to their daily experiences or observations, making the information more relatable and memorable.
Ask follow-up questions that prompt deeper thinking, instead of just yes or no answers, to encourage critical thinking skills.
Create a fun quiz game using the facts from the book to make learning enjoyable and engaging.
Select one fact each day to discuss during dinner or while commuting to foster a routine of learning and inquiry.
